Output 33082172910746303c577bff176d7cf1a7903f50639e481978328c54a73bdc9e:28

value
20850
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 96c3ea158b9d93ace997005a341efd217d4ce952660c638cd15bdf1f794ddf00
address
bc1pjmp759vtnkf6e6vhqpdrg8hay975e62jvcxx8rx3t003772dmuqq9jqscw
transaction
33082172910746303c577bff176d7cf1a7903f50639e481978328c54a73bdc9e
spent
true